On December 23, we had a 615pm ADR for WCC. We checked in about 615pm and were seated about 635pm. This was our first time at WCC. I didnt tell the kids anything about the restraunt, but I did fill in DH on the possible antics.

Our waitress was "Side Trac Sue". She was AWESOME!!!!! We placed our drink orders and upon returning she threw lots of straws at us -- I think at that point the kids knew this place would be fun ;)

We ordered 1 appetizer for us to share Western Chips - buffalo chili, cheese dip, and fresh salsa. This was good and we finished it quickly!

We were also presented with a basket of cornbread. This was alright...a little dry for my taste, but ok overall.

We chose the meats that we wanted for our skillet platter - Kansas City style Smoked Pork Ribs, Herb-baked Chicken, Hand-carved Oak-roasted Beef Strip Loin.

The platter is also served with Seasonal Farm Fresh Vegetables, Herb-crusted Yukon Gold Potatoes, Cowboy-style Baked Beans, Corn on the Cob.

The corn, beans and potatoes were good and we enjoyed the different meats. Very happy with this platter.

On Christmas Eve morning, we had a 935am ADR for CRT -- I mean really, what better way to spend Christmas Eve morning than in Cinderella's castle??!!

We checked in at 925am and were immeadiately brought in for our pictures with Cinderella and were seated as soon as we were done.

We placed our orders and were brought a large pastry platter with bisquits, danishes, cinnamon rolls, breakfast bread, strawberries. Everything was very fresh and delicious!

For my entree, I ordered Lobster and Crab Crepes - warm cheese-filled crepes topped with spinach, sauteed lobster, and blue crab meat with a poached egg perched on top and draped in Hollandaise sauce. I had my eye on this entree for several months, and boy did it NOT disappoint! This was really good. Everything went so well together.
